The AI Experiences team’s mission is experience-driven innovation. Our goal is grounding technological innovation in actual user need, and grounding ambitious user experience visions in technical feasibility. Concretely, the team focuses on path-finding UX paradigms in the field of AI focusing on the mobile and AR/MR/VR form factor. We build experiences for mobile and AR that leverage prototype algorithms and prototype hardware in order to learn which experiences add the most user value. The team works closely with technical stakeholders as well as product managers across the organization. Our team helps the organization arrive at high conviction opinions that shape our roadmaps. We get involved early on in architecture and design discussions and help make well-informed decisions.
We are looking for a prototyper with demonstrated app shipping experience to end users, understanding of game engines, and ideally some experience in applied AI development, to join our team. We would like you to bring your unique perspective on creating real-time 3D interactive content and help pathfind novel UX paradigms and tooling in AR/MR/VR.
About Meta
Meta builds technologies that help people connect, find communities, and grow businesses. When Facebook launched in 2004, it changed the way people connect. Apps like Messenger, Instagram and WhatsApp further empowered billions around the world. Now, Meta is moving beyond 2D screens toward immersive experiences like augmented and virtual reality to help build the next evolution in social technology.
